Как скопировать таблицу в Excel с одного листа на другой

Работа с большими массивами данных в электронных таблицах часто требует переноса информации между разными вкладками книги. Это необходимо для структурирования отчетов, создания сводных документов или просто для разделения исходных данных и результатов вычислений. Многие пользователи сталкиваются с трудностями, когда при копировании «съезжает» форматирование или теряются формулы.

В этой статье мы подробно разберем все доступные методы переноса таблиц, от простых горячих клавиш до продвинутых техник вставки с связью. Вы научитесь сохранять ширину столбцов, избегать ошибок ссылок и делать процесс переноса данных максимально эффективным. Понимание этих нюансов сэкономит вам часы ручной работы в будущем.

Стандартные методы копирования и вставки

Самый очевидный и быстрый способ переместить данные — использование стандартных команд Копировать и Вставить. Этот метод знаком каждому, кто хотя бы раз работал за компьютером, но в Excel он имеет свои особенности. Выделяете нужный диапазон ячеек, содержащий вашу таблицу, и используете комбинацию клавиш Ctrl + C.

Затем переходите на целевой лист, кликаете на первую ячейку, куда должны попасть данные, и нажимаете Ctrl + V. Система автоматически вставит содержимое, сохранив значения и базовое форматирование. Однако, если таблица сложная, стандартная вставка может не сохранить ширину столбцов, что потребует дополнительной ручной настройки.

Альтернативой горячим клавишам служит контекстное меню. Вызвав его правой кнопкой мыши, вы увидите несколько вариантов вставки. Здесь важно обращать внимание на иконки: «Вставить» (clipboard), «Формулы» (fx) или «Только значения» (123). Выбор правильного варианта зависит от того, нужно ли вам сохранять вычисления или только итоговые цифры.

📊 Какой способ копирования вы используете чаще всего?
Горячие клавиши (Ctrl+C/V)
Правая кнопка мыши
Кнопки на ленте меню
Не задумываюсь/Случайно

Использование буфера обмена и специальной вставки

Для более тонкого управления процессом переноса данных существует функция Специальная вставка. Она позволяет не просто скопировать таблицу, но и трансформировать данные в момент вставки. Чтобы вызвать это меню, после копирования нажмите Ctrl + Alt + V или используйте кнопку «Вставить» на вкладке Главная и выберите соответствующий пункт.

В открывшемся окне доступно множество опций. Например, можно транспонировать таблицу, превратив строки в столбцы и наоборот. Также доступна опция «Вставить все», которая копирует абсолютно всё, включая скрытые строки и столбцы, что иногда критично для сложных отчетов.

⚠️ Внимание: При использовании «Специальной вставки» с операцией «Сложение» или «Умножение» вы можете изменить числовые значения в целевой таблице, если там уже были данные. Будьте осторожны при выборе операций.

Особого внимания заслуживает функция «Транспонировать». Если у вас есть вертикальный список товаров, который нужно превратить в горизонтальную шапку отчета, эта опция сделает это мгновенно. Вам не придется переписывать данные вручную или использовать сложные формулы.

Сохранение ширины столбцов при переносе

Одной из самых частых проблем при переносе таблиц является нарушение форматирования. Данные могут вставиться корректно, но ширина столбцов на новом листе останется стандартной, из-за чего текст обрежется или будет выглядеть нечитаемым. Чтобы этого избежать, нужно использовать специальные параметры вставки.

После того как вы скопировали таблицу и перешли на новый лист, не спешите сразу нажимать Enter. Обратите внимание на появляющийся в правом нижнем углу вставленного фрагмента маленький значок «Параметры вставки». Нажав на него, вы увидите список опций, среди которых есть «Сохранить ширину столбцов исходной таблицы».

Эта функция автоматически подгонит размеры ячеек на целевом листе под размеры исходной таблицы. Это особенно полезно, когда вы переносите отчеты с фиксированной структурой, где каждый сантиметр пространства имеет значение. Без этой опции вам пришлось бы вручную выделять столбцы и подбирать их ширину.

Копирование таблицы с сохранением связей (формулы)

Когда таблица содержит формулы, ссылающиеся на другие ячейки, простое копирование может привести к ошибкам. Excel по умолчанию использует относительные ссылки. Это значит, что при переносе таблицы на другой лист ссылки могут «поехать» и начать указывать на пустые ячейки или данные с другого листа.

Чтобы проверить, как поведут себя ваши формулы, посмотрите на адресацию. Если в формуле указано =A1+B1, то при смещении таблицы вниз или вправо изменятся и адреса в формуле. Если же вам нужно, чтобы формула всегда ссылалась на конкретную ячейку на первом листе, используйте абсолютные ссылки с символом доллара, например =$A$1.

Для создания связи между листами можно использовать специальный синтаксис. Вместо того чтобы писать формулу вручную, начните писать = на новом листе, перейдите на лист с исходными данными и кликните на нужную ячейку. Excel сам создаст ссылку вида =Лист1!A1. Это гарантирует, что данные будут обновляться автоматически при изменении исходника.

=СУММ('Исходные данные'!B2:B100)

Такой подход позволяет создавать гибкие отчетные системы. Вы можете менять данные на исходном листе, а сводная таблица на втором листе будет пересчитываться мгновенно. Это основа для построения любой сложной аналитики в Excel.

Сравнение методов копирования данных

Чтобы вам было проще выбрать подходящий метод для вашей задачи, мы подготовили сравнительную таблицу. Она поможет быстро сориентироваться в особенностях различных способов переноса информации.

Метод Сохраняет форматирование Сохраняет формулы Сложность
Ctrl+C / Ctrl+V Да (частично) Да Низкая
Специальная вставка (Значения) Нет Нет (только результат) Средняя
Перетаскивание с Ctrl Да Да Низкая
Создание связи (=Лист1!A1) Нет Да (динамически) Высокая

Как видно из таблицы, стандартное копирование подходит для большинства бытовых задач. Однако для профессиональной работы часто требуется комбинация методов. Например, сначала копируются значения, а затем отдельно настраивается форматирование.

Выбор метода также зависит от размера таблицы. Для небольших массивов в 10-20 строк разница во времени незаметна. Но если вы работаете с тысячами строк и сложными вычислениями, использование правильных инструментов вставки может ускорить процесс в разы.

Секрет быстрой навигации

Чтобы быстро перейти между листами при копировании, используйте сочетание Ctrl+PageUp (предыдущий лист) и Ctrl+PageDown (следующий лист). Это быстрее, чем кликать мышкой по ярлычкам внизу экрана.

Перемещение целого листа с таблицей

Иногда задача стоит не в копировании части таблицы, а в перемещении или дублировании всего листа целиком. Это актуально, когда структура отчета полностью повторяется, но данные будут разными. Для этого не нужно копировать ячейки по одной.

Нажмите правой кнопкой мыши на ярлык листа внизу экрана и выберите пункт «Переместить или скопировать». В открывшемся окне поставьте галочку «Создать копию» и выберите, куда поместить новый лист. Excel создаст точную клонированную версию со всеми формулами, графиками и настройками печати.

Есть и более быстрый способ. Зажмите клавишу Ctrl на клавиатуре, схватите ярлык листа мышкой и потяните его в сторону. Вы увидите значок документа с плюсиком. Отпустите кнопку мыши, когда курсор окажется между нужными ярлыками. Лист будет скопирован мгновенно.

⚠️ Внимание: При копировании целого листа имена всех диапазонов и именованных ячеек также копируются. Если в книге уже есть такие имена, Excel добавит к ним цифру (например, Таблица1 станет Таблица1_1), чтобы избежать конфликта.

Частые ошибки и их решение

Даже опытные пользователи иногда допускают ошибки при работе с переносом данных. Одна из самых распространенных — потеря формата дат. При копировании на другой компьютер или в другую программу даты могут превратиться в числа (например, 44567). Чтобы вернуть формат, выделите ячейки и выберите формат «Дата» в меню ячеек.

Еще одна проблема — разрыв связей. Если вы скопировали таблицу с формулами, а исходный файл был удален или переименован, Excel выдаст ошибку #ССЫЛКА!. Чтобы избежать этого, перед отправкой файла убедитесь, что все внешние ссылки корректны, или замените их на статические значения через «Специальную вставку».

☑️ Чек-лист перед отправкой файла

Выполнено: 0 / 4

Также стоит помнить о пределе объема буфера обмена. Если вы копируете огромную таблицу с графикой, система может работать медленнее. В таких случаях лучше разбивать операцию на несколько этапов или использовать сохранение в промежуточный файл.

Вопросы и ответы (FAQ)

Как скопировать таблицу, чтобы она обновлялась автоматически?

Для этого нужно использовать ссылки на другой лист. Начните формулу со знака «=», перейдите на лист с исходной таблицей и кликните на нужную ячейку. Теперь при изменении данных в источнике, они обновятся и в копии.

Почему при копировании сбивается ширина столбцов?

Это стандартное поведение Excel при обычной вставке. Чтобы сохранить ширину, используйте параметр «Сохранить ширину столбцов исходной таблицы», который появляется в меню параметров вставки сразу после вставки данных.

Можно ли скопировать таблицу из Excel в Word с сохранением связей?

Да, используйте функцию «Специальная вставка» в Word и выберите «Вставить связь». Тогда таблица в документе Word будет обновляться при изменении файла Excel.

Как скопировать только видимые ячейки, игнорируя скрытые фильтром?

Выделите отфильтрованный диапазон и нажмите Alt + ; (точка с запятой). Это выделит только видимые ячейки. После этого используйте обычное копирование Ctrl + C.